  "account": "Google is introducing a new privacy dashboard in Android 17 QPR2 Beta 4 to monitor AI agents operating on users' devices. This new feature aims to address the growing trend of agentic workflows, where users delegate complex tasks to AI assistants such as Gemini, ChatGPT, and Claude, often without active supervision. The new \"Agents\" option appears in the Security & privacy Privacy controls section of the Android 17 QPR2 beta, although no agents are currently listed. The feature will reportedly display agents capable of accessing or performing actions within apps, with an option to install an agent to display it on the dashboard.",
